Goooood morning Blackreef!
[or alternatively insert quote from a time loop game you like]

This mod adds a building to the game which creates a time loop. Simple enough. To make this mod actually interesting, however, some things will be preserved between loops. Research will always be preserved, but the mod also adds an implant which will let pawns remember their social relations/opinions, joy meter, joy tolerances, mood, prisoner status (yes, this does mean you can torture prisoners in an endless loop to enslave them), ideology, skills, and thoughts!

When a pawn dies in the loop, they will forget everything except their ideology, skills, and social relations. This could work to your detriment, or to your advantage. Either way, they won't be very happy about it.

If you want your time loop to take place over more time, you can change it. However, the time loop device will use exponentially more power over that time, so choose carefully. The formula for power usage is "(2.5^x) * 50000" where x is the number of days in your loop.

FAQ
Q: I want x to be preserved between loops!
A: As I couldn't possibly add everything that everyone wants to be preserved without annoying somebody, I've put all of the things that are preserved between loops in the form of xpath inside the loop building's XML file. If you want to add (or remove) something from the list of things that are preserved, you can create a patch to change the list. You'll need to look inside a save file to determine what path you'll need to add.


If you'd like to help improve the mod, leave a suggestion in the comments and I'll try to look at it!
Also, the mod should have good compatibility with other mods since it leverages the save system. If you're having a compatibility issue with another mod (or an issue with the mod in general), report it in the bug reports discussion :)
